The three pKa values for phosphoric acid (from the CRC Handbook of Chemistry and Physics ) are 2.16, 7.21, and 12.32. Potassium phosphate buffers, sometimes called Gomori buffers, consist of a mixture of monobasic dihydrogen phosphate and dibasic monohydrogen phosphate. Make certain you know how hydrated your monobasic and dibasic phosphate is, and adjust your molar masses accordingly.
